Megan Guenther, Briana Irwin, Natalie Laneri, Ashley Fitterer, Kaitlyn Tymas, and Megan FanninĬompany Make-Up Art Cosmetics Ltd.-Founded 1985 in Toronto, Canada Originally for professional make-up artists Vision: To be the most preferred brand of professional make-up artists Fashion models, actors and stage performers were the first consumers of the products before the public’s interest developed Unique image: black clothing, extreme employee style, black counters, professional make-up artists Touch-and-play experience Certain people turned off- artists added to the brand’s credibility and differentiation Distribtion in Canada and U.S.
